BBYR Achieve
返回信息流
这是一条镜像帖。来源:北邮人论坛 / java / #26847同步于 2013/9/17
Java机器人发帖

菜鸟请教一个关于swing中创建滑块的问题

sy24baba
2013/9/17镜像同步0 回复
import java.awt.*; import javax.swing.*; import javax.swing.event.*; public class KongJian9 extends JFrame { int WIDTH=400; int HEIGHT=280; JLabel choosedLabel=new JLabel("Choosed age:"); JLabel choiceLabel=new JLabel("Please choose age:"); private JTextField myTextField; JPanel agePanel; public KongJian9() { setTitle("JSliderUseDemo"); setSize(WIDTH,HEIGHT); Container contentPane=getContentPane(); AgeListener myAgeListener=new AgeListener(); agePanel=new JPanel(); JSlider ageSlider=new JSlider(); ageSlider.addChangeListener(myAgeListener); agePanel.add(choiceLabel); agePanel.add(ageSlider); ageSlider=new JSlider(SwingConstants.VERTICAL,0,100,20); ageSlider.addChangeListener(myAgeListener); agePanel.add(ageSlider); JPanel textPanel=new JPanel(); myTextField =new JTextField("",15); textPanel.add(choosedLabel,BorderLayout.NORTH); textPanel.add(myTextField,BorderLayout.CENTER); contentPane.add(agePanel,BorderLayout.NORTH); contentPane.add(textPanel,BorderLayout.CENTER); } private class AgeListener implements ChangeListener { public void stateChanged(ChangeEvent event) { JSlider sourceSlider= (JSlider) event.getSource(); myTextField.setText(""+sourceSlider.getValue()); } } public static void main(String[] args) { // TODO Auto-generated method stub KongJian9 kj=new KongJian9(); fr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); frame.setVisible(true); } } } 最后两句错在哪了?编译一直不通过?
订阅后,新回复会通过你的通知中心匿名送达。
0 条回复
暂无回复 · 你可以订阅本帖等待新回复。